A lovely and well-appointed cottage with excellent facilities, good kitchen, well-maintained. Back deck and living room face a small creek and abundant bird life. Beach is a ten minute walk (three minute bike ride) and it is gorgeous.
Cyclists should know that paths are not well-signed and not designed for long rides-- winding and cut by cross roads.

As we live only 30 minutes away in Charleston , we personally manage our cottage with a hands on approach. We strive to have it perfect for our guest as vacations are so important to us all.
Love the quietness of this area and the close proximity to the beach. Being in the West beach makes a trip into Charleston a much shorter adventure. We are an end cottage in a cul de sac and have a wonderful open view of the lagoon. It is perfect in every way for the guest who is here to enjoy nature, the beach , or an afternoon in Charleston or maybe short bike ride to the grocery or many shops at the "quaint" Freshfield Village . The quietness of our area allows our guest to listen to the birds and relax - even if here for just for a short while.
Best lagoon view in the West Beach . Easy walk to the beach, pool, and the new (2019 ) Cougar Point Golf Course Clubhouse with the Players' Club restaurant and lounge . Our Cottage is ...Great for watching nature and relaxing. Quiet, Quiet and Quiet !
